More than 3,000 fake Gibson electric guitars were seized at port facilities in Los Angeles and Long Beach as part of a multi-agency investigation, making it the largest seizure of counterfeit instruments in history, authorities announced Tuesday. Afrika Bell, the Port of Los Angeles-Long Beach’s port director, declined to reveal suspects or details about the case because the case remains active, but said the products, which could be valued at more than $18 million if authentic, were not disclosed. National sandwich chain Subway plans to end its Value Meals contract sooner than expected, according to reports. Restaurant Business Magazine reported Friday that the company will end sales of the $6.99 6-inch meal on Wednesday, Nov. 27, citing a memo shared with Subway operators. The promotion was scheduled to run until December 26th. The deal, which began Nov. 3 in honor of National Sandwich Day, allows customers to order a 6-inch subwoofer, a small fountain drink and a bag of chips or two regular cookies.
